Ticket: session-token refresh in Larkbench silently fails when the refresh request races a logout. The Vextral gateway revokes the old token before the new one is persisted, leaving users stuck in a redirect loop. Reproduced consistently on staging with two tabs open. Proposed fix: serialize refresh and revoke behind a per-session lock. The staging build that reproduces the issue is referenced below.

trace token, bawep-fahof: htk6_262092

**FAQ: Weekend Lift Maintenance**

Lifts in the Corbridge Tower are serviced on the second weekend of each month, 06:00–14:00. One car stays in service; the rest are offline. Reception should direct visitors to the stairwell by the atrium or the working lift, whichever suits. Engineers from Marlow Vertical sign in at the desk as normal. To release the lift lobby doors for them, use the pass code below.

door code, tawef-bahof: bdg-LMFWZ-8

Hi Dispatch,

The notarised deed for the Marlowe Quay property transfer is ready for collection from our Westhollow office. Please assign a driver who has handled sealed legal envelopes before, as the notary's wax seal must remain intact and the folder kept flat at all times. Pick-up window is 09:00–10:30; the deed goes straight to Calverton Notary House with no intermediate stops. Log the chain of custody at both ends. The confidential hand-over instruction for the courier follows below.

drop instructions, hahip-badug: the quenox ralath courier leaves the kaseth fraiel rusiel tameth belys istdor ralion giliel ledger at gate 7830 under passcode 165413

Hey — quick handover on the Larkspur orders table. Soft deletes went live Tuesday: rows get a deleted_at stamp, nothing's actually purged until the nightly sweep. If the sweep job wedges and you need the admin restore tool, it'll ask for the recovery passphrase, which is noted just below.

unlock words, yajof-tagug: caseth-kelmir-druael-tamion-rusath-sorael-quenion-julath-ralael-joreth-wendor-holius-gormir